Kerala Lawyer Property Deed Clarification
Budget: ₹600 – ₹1,500 INR
I have a property document issued in Kerala, India, and I need a clear, concise written summary in English that explains the legal terms and jargon used throughout the document. I am not looking for a full re-draft or clause-by-clause translation, only a straightforward explanation of what each technical term, legal reference, or statutory citation means for me as the property owner.
Scope of work includes:
1. Carefully read the deed in full and identify what type of legal document it is, with a short explanation of its legal nature and purpose.
2. Explain all legal language that an average layperson would struggle to interpret in plain English.
3. Where a term or clause has legal consequences—such as restrictions on transfer, ownership rights, liabilities, easements, encumbrances, or requirements for government approval—briefly explain what that means for me as the owner.
4. Explain any Kerala-specific property law terms, registration references, land classification terms, or statutory citations accurately.
5. Special concerns to address:
• Determine what kind of document this actually is.
• If it is a Power of Attorney (POA), explain why payment amounts are not mentioned.
• Comment on the absence of signatures of the parties involved and any legal implications.
6. Prepare a well-structured summary document that follows the same sequence as the original deed for easy cross-referencing.
Deliverable:
A clear, well-organized written explanation in Word or PDF format.
I prefer working with someone familiar with Kerala property law and registration practices, so that regional terminology and legal implications are explained correctly.
